Ni-Y分子筛对燃料油中二苯并噻吩的吸附性能研究   总被引:1,自引:0,他引:1  
以Y型分子筛为载体,采用液相离子交换法制备Ni-Y分子筛吸附剂。采用电感耦合等离子体发射光谱(ICP)、低温液氮吸附法、X射线衍射(XRD)等手段对Ni-Y分子筛进行表征,使用静态吸附方法考察吸附条件对分子筛吸附燃料油中二苯并噻吩性能的影响,并使用Langmuir-Freundlich(L-F)方程对分子筛的吸附等温线进行拟合。结果表明,Ni2+离子的改性对分子筛的孔道结构影响不显著。吸附过程中,吸附时间、剂油比以及芳烃类物质的干扰,都对吸附效果有较大影响。利用L-F方程拟合,计算出25℃时Ni-Y分子筛对二苯并噻吩的饱和吸附量为72.9 mg/g。  相似文献

用NaY沸石制备了负载二元金属Ni和Ce的NiCeY燃料油脱硫吸附剂,并通过静态吸附实验考察了NiCeY沸石对模拟燃油中二苯并噻吩(DBT)的吸附性能。结果表明,在正辛烷/DBT体系中,NiCeY 对DBT的吸附平衡时间为2 h;剂油比对脱硫率有明显影响,剂油比为0.1 g/mL时脱硫率达100%。在正辛烷/DBT/环己烯体系中,吸附剂对DBT吸附量的大小顺序为:NaY<NiY<CeY相似文献

采用一种同时具备吸附和离子交换功能的新型材料CARBONITE对低浓度化学镀镍废水进行实验研究,分别探讨了CARBONITE用量、pH值、温度和反应时间对CARBONITE去除废水中Ni2+的影响,并考察了CARBONITE的再生性能。实验结果表明,当CARBONITE投加量为1.5 g/L,pH值为6.8,温度为40℃,反应时间为6 h时,CARBONITE对Ni2+去除率可达最大值91.39%。用pH值为4的硫酸溶液对吸附后的CARBONITE进行再生实验,效果良好,再生3次之后的CARBONITE对Ni2+的去除率仍能达到82%左右。  相似文献

采用非表面活性剂水热法制备了铁酸锰(MnFe2O4)纳米材料吸附剂,研究了吸附时间、溶液pH和温度对MnFe2O4纳米材料吸附模拟含Ni 2+电镀废水和实际含Ni 2+电镀废水中重金属Ni 2+的吸附性能,并探讨了该材料的再生利用性能。结果表明,MnFe2O4纳米材料可有效吸附电镀废水中的Ni 2+,吸附平衡时间为600min。对20mg/L的模拟含Ni 2+电镀废水,投加4.5mg的的MnFe2O4纳米材料进行吸附处理,Ni 2+的吸附去除率高达98%左右;实际工程应用中,应保持电镀废水偏碱性、温度25℃;MnFe2O4纳米材料具有理想的再生利用性能,重复吸附5次后,吸附去除率仍可达82.24%,在实际废水处理中具有广阔的应用前景。  相似文献

为了考察以牛粪为原料制备的生物炭对水溶液中Cd2+的吸附效果,进行了吸附影响因素、吸附等温线和动力学研究。结果表明,当热解温度为700℃、投加量为20 g/L、溶液初始pH为5、水溶液Cd2+初始浓度为10 mg/L、吸附平衡时间为60 min和溶液温度为25℃时,对Cd2+的吸附效果最佳,Cd2+去除率可达99%以上。提高溶液温度有利于吸附。降低生物炭热解温度和投加量对吸附效果影响不大。Langmuir方程能更好地拟合生物炭对Cd2+的吸附等温过程,吸附过程符合准二级动力学方程。牛粪生物炭是性能优良、价格经济的水溶液中Cd2+的吸附剂。  相似文献

以油泥为原料,采用ZnCl_2活化法制备吸附剂,吸附处理水中的油类物质。研究了制备油泥吸附剂过程中活化剂ZnCl_2溶液浓度、固液体积比、活化温度、活化时间对吸附剂性能的影响,并对吸附剂比表面积和孔隙分布进行了分析。确定了技术经济性最佳的制备条件为ZnCl_2溶液浓度5.0 mol·L~(-1),固液体积比1∶1.5,活化时间2.0 h,活化温度450℃,吸附剂BET比表面积为316.088 2 m~2·g~(-1),对水中油类污染物质去除率为94.61%。  相似文献

利用Fenton活化法活化脱水污泥制备活性炭,研究了Fenton试剂投加量、活化时间、炭化温度、炭化时间和升温速率5种因素对制备污泥炭的影响。污泥炭的最佳制备工艺:Fenton试剂投加量为150 m L,活化时间为2.5 h,炭化温度为350℃,炭化时间为1 h,升温速率为20℃·min-1。污泥炭碘吸附值达到331.90 mg·g-1,BET比表面积为24.265 m~2·g-1。总孔容为0.146 cm~3·g-1,微孔率为17%。分析了吸附时间、pH值和吸附温度3种因素对污泥炭吸附水中Cr(Ⅵ)的影响。在吸附时间为90 min,pH=3,吸附温度为50℃时,污泥炭对Cr(Ⅵ)的吸附量为9.93 mg·g-1。吸附动力学符合准二级动力学模型描述,吸附过程符合Langmuir和Tempkin等温吸附模型描述。  相似文献

以生物质混合压缩颗粒为原料,在600~900℃活化温度下,循环利用热解气制备活性炭,考察热解气的活化作用及活性炭对农药甲萘威的吸附性能。结果表明:热解气具有明显的活化作用,经过活化的炭与热解炭相比孔结构更加发达,表面更加粗糙;活化温度对活性炭理化性质具有显著影响,随温度升高,活性炭芳香性升高,极性降低,含氧官能团逐渐减少,比表面积由239.00 m~2·g~(-1)增加到629.20 m~2·g~(-1),平均孔径由5.438 nm减小至3.005 nm;Freundlich模型能够很好地拟合活性炭对甲萘威的吸附等温线,随活化温度升高,活性炭吸附能力增大;吸附动力学更符合伪二级反应动力学模型,60 h内基本实现吸附平衡;当活化温度为800℃,单位原料对甲萘威的吸附量最大。  相似文献

以(NH_4)_2HPO_4活化沙柳纤维制备活性炭纤维,L_(16)(4~5)正交实验优化制备工艺条件,重点研究了活化温度对活性炭纤维结构的影响。同时应用扫描电镜(SEM)对其表面形貌进行表征,通过N_2吸附-脱附测定其孔结构。结果表明,随着活化温度的升高,活性炭得率逐渐减小,碘吸附值先增大后减小,在浸渍比2.5∶1、预氧化温度200℃、预氧化时间90 min、活化温度为800℃、活化时间60 min的条件下,可以制备出比表面积为1 304 m~2·g~(-1)、总孔容为1.004 cm~3·g~(-1)、得率为31.6%、碘吸附值为1 321 mg·g~(-1)的纤维状活性炭。  相似文献

采用等体积浸渍法制备一系列在不同温度下焙烧的Mn-Ag/13X分子筛催化剂,并用SEM、BET、XRD和XPS对催化剂进行表征。在低温等离子体反应器中,考察了不同焙烧温度制备的催化剂对甲苯的吸附和低温等离子体催化氧化甲苯的性能。研究结果表明,在对甲苯的吸附中,不同温度下焙烧的催化剂的吸附穿透时间依次为:600℃500℃400℃300℃700℃,600℃的Mn-Ag/13X催化剂比表面积最大,到达甲苯吸附穿透的时间最长;在低温等离子体催化氧化甲苯中,不同温度下焙烧的催化剂催化氧化所产生的CO_x浓度大小依次为:500℃600℃400℃300℃,CO_2选择性依次为:600℃500℃400℃300℃,焙烧温度为500℃的Mn-Ag/13X催化剂的晶格氧多,产生的CO_x多,对甲苯的催化氧化活性高。  相似文献

A number of key projects in the Environmental Protection Agency (EPA) particulate R&;D program having applicability to industry are presented. For electrostatic precipitators (ESP) there is presented the result of work on large diameter discharge electrodes which provide a decrease in penetration of up to a factor of 4 when compared to conventional small diameter electrodes. Also discussed is the multistage ESP which provides a collection efficiency that would require a collecting plate area 4 or 5 times larger with conventional ESP technology. The E-SOX technology makes use of the multistage concept to free up space in the ESP for SO2 removals of up to 90%. Electrostatically augmented fabric filtration provides a reduction in pressure drop of about 5 0% as compared to conventional fabric filtration. Wind tunnel modeling of windbreaks for material storage piles indicates a potential for providing engineering design data that would allow significant emission reduction caused by wind erosion  相似文献

This paper investigates some of the reflectivity characteristics that clouds (when modelled as solid bodies) must exhibit to be compatible with observations that the reflecting surface of a cloud (i) appears almost equally bright across its face, (ii) is brightest when the cloud is opposite to the Sun but decreases in brightness as the cloud moves to other positions and (iii) increases in brightness with increasing optical thickness of the cloud in the observer's line of sight. These observations, respectively, are shown to imply that the peak value of the bidirectional total reflectivity from a cloud surface (i) increases in inverse proportion to the cosine of the angle between the Sun and the normal to the cloud surface, as the incident angle increases, (ii) appears to be directed back in the direction of the incident radiation, and (iii) increases as optical thickness of the cloud in the observer's line of sight increases. The results could have application in many fields (e.g. modelling diffuse radiance distributions for cloudy skies).  相似文献

A computer model was used to take random samples from primary sample populations obtained from field trials to simulate the uncertainty of sampling for residue analysis of plant commodities and soil. The results indicate about 40%, 30% and 20% relative uncertainty when random samples of size 5, 10 and 25 are taken respectively, from a single lot. Therefore the sample size should be the same for establishing and enforcing legal limits.  相似文献

The most common technique used for numerical simulations of tracer mixing is that of the numerical solution of the advection–diffusion equation with the unresolved fluxes parameterized using the similarity theory. Despite correct predictions of the overall directions of transport, models based on a numerical solution of the advection–diffusion equation lack sufficient accuracy to correctly reproduce the coupling of mixing with small scale processes which are sensitive to the microstructure of the tracer distribution. The objective of this paper is to revisit the basic formalism employed in numerical models used to investigate atmospheric tracers. The main mathematical method proposed here is the theory of kinematics of mixing which could be applied effectively for simulations of atmospheric transport processes. At the beginning of the paper, we introduce simple mathematical transformations in order to demonstrate how complex topological structures are created by mixing processes. These idealistic flow systems are essential to explain transport properties of much more complex three-dimensional geophysical flows. An example of the application of the kinematics of mixing to the analysis of tracer transport on a planetary scale is presented in the following sections. The complex filamentary structures simulated in the numerical experiment are evaluated using some commonly applied statistical measures in order to compare the results with the data published in the literature. The results of the experiment are also analysed with the help of simple conceptual models of fluid filaments. The microstructure of the tracer distribution introduced in the paper is essential to increase our understanding of atmospheric transport and to develop more realistic parameterizations of small-scale mixing. The presented results could also be used to improve calculations of the coupling between microphysical processes and tracer mixing.  相似文献

This work aims to investigate the correlation between the photocatalytic activity determined by methylene blue bleaching (DIN 52980), stearic acid degradation, and degradation of acetone in gas phase.

Method

The photocatalytic TiO2 coatings included in this investigation ranged from thin commercially available coatings (ActivTM and BioCleanTM) and ready to use suspensions (Nano-X PK1245) to lab-produced PVD and sol?Cgel coatings. XRD analysis of the photocatalytic coatings showed that all the coatings consisted of nanocrystalline anatase, although the thickness and porosity varied considerably.

Results

The study showed that the reproducibility of the activity measurements was good. However, more importantly, the investigation showed that there is a good correlation between the activities determined by the different methods even though the characteristics of the photocatalytic coatings and the organic probe molecules varied considerably.

Conclusion

The overall findings of this work suggest that there is a good correlation between the investigated methods. These results are promising for the future work concerning standardization of methods for determination of the activity of photocatalytic films.  相似文献

India has a very extensive coastline of about 7515 km, rich in diverse living resources. These resources continue to deteriorate with rampant harvesting or are altered for other uses such as aquaculture and fisheries. The present paper deals with degrading coastal habitats in northeastern India, and projects the intensity of the stress arising from the collection of tiger prawn seeds (Penaeus monodon) for aquacultural farms and molluskan shells for poultry feed and edible lime. Indiscriminate exploitation of these resources leads to a heavy reduction of the species concerned and other associated marine communities. The magnitude of such destruction has been quantified. The impacts of biodiversity loss and their after-effects on the ecobalance of this coastal system have become a matter of great concern to ecologists to maintain security and sustainability. The authors propose a public awareness program on themes relating to the importance of biodiversity for human livelihoods.  相似文献
